While alignment between demand, supply and finance is essential for sales and operations planning (S&OP) success, each use different planning terms. As a result, many companies struggle to translate these terms into the “language” that each department speaks. Marketing and Sales use revenue terms, Operations plans in volume (cases, eaches, liters, kilograms) and Finance measures by revenue and margin. To make the translation even more challenging, different stakeholders plan at different levels of aggregation—or “dialects.” Some plan at the Product Family level, some at SKU and others at the Regional and Divisional level.

An Intelligent Expert Based System Neural Network For The Diagnosis Of Type2 ...AM Publications
This paper presents an intelligent expert based system neural network for the diagnosis of Type 2 diabetes
patients, given the variable, NPG- Number of times pregnant, PGL-Plasma Glucose concentration a 2 hours in an oral
glucose tolerance test, DIA-Diastolic blood pressure(mmHg),TSF-Triceps skin fold thickness (mm), INS-2-Hour serum
insulin (mu U/ml), BMI-Body mass index (weight in kg/(height in m)^2), DPF-Diabetes pedigree function, AGE-Age
(years) , the variable diabet was classified by ANN as either present or not present, Diabet- Class variable (0 or 1). In this
study, general regression and neural network (GRNN) tools are applied to data sets they were investigated, the results are
presented and discussed.

Ressac recently implemented ServiceTrade to improve their service management and customer service. While this solved their challenges on the service side of their business, they were still using an outdated version of Dynamics NAV, a server-based accounting platform, to maintain its financial records. “We were so focused on making improvements to the service side including customer service and earning more revenue that accounting was an afterthought,” explains Nick Rohan, CEO at Ressac. “We lacked real-time visibility into our financial information,” he says, “and we had to double key everything.”
With no transparency into financials such as working capital and cash flow, decision-making was more like guesswork. In a very competitive industry, and with a profit margin as low as 5-7%, it was critical to know the current situation when making business decisions. And since data wasn’t being shared between the accounting system and ServiceTrade, the finance team carried a large time burden related to too many AP and AR manual processes.
“Connecting to the old accounting system was cumbersome,” Mr. Rohan explains, “and we had a lot of issues getting into the system.” And with no AP approval process in place, service managers had to approve purchases, which took them away from more strategic job related activities and created time consuming invoicing of their clients. Additionally, data siloed within spreadsheets led to inefficient and time consuming reporting processes throughout the organization.
Ressac desired a cloud solution that could streamline its AP workflow and approvals and provide real-time visibility into its multiple locations’ financial results. Sage Intacct’s financial management software was selected, and was seamlessly integrated with ServiceTrade to eliminate many hours of manual data entry and reduce costly errors inherent in their old system.

2. Business challenge
This 70-year-old insurance company used
disparate systems and processes and a legacy
mainframe to conduct AR operations. With 50
collectors dispersed in multiple service center
locations throughout the U.S., Crawford &
Company required a solution that could help them
“touch” more invoices and accounts more often,
and that focused specifically on AR and collections
to improve productivity, reporting, cash flow, and
DSO results.

Crawford & Company, a global provider of claims management solutions, was
exploring ways to improve its manual and disparate accounts receivable (AR)
and collections processes. At the same time, Akritiv, a Genpact company and
a leading Finance & Accounting solutions provider for companies that seek
to unlock working capital, boost productivity, and ensure compliance, was
ready to deploy an end-to-end, cloud-based Software as a Service (SaaS) AR
and collection platform and needed a large-scale test. Crawford & Company’s
Bruce Rosenblum, U.S. Credit and Collection Manager, aligned a win-win
opportunity with Akritiv through the power of networking and an active search
for ways to make his team more effective. This large global company and
this cutting-edge provider collaborated on AR and collection best practices,
then evaluated and tested Akritiv’s solution. In the first year of full utilization,
the Akritiv platform helped deliver more than 10% improvement in Days
Sales Outstanding (DSO), positive collections, and more engaged collection
employees.
Genpact solution
Akritiv is a cloud-based SaaS solution suite
of financial and accounting applications that
enable management of the full order to report
cycle. Hosted on SalesForce.com, which serves
more than 1.5 million users per day, Akritiv
automates data gathering and reporting and
provides enhanced workflow through a single,
user-configurable interface. Its dashboards gave
Crawford & Company visibility into end-to-end
AR and collection productivity throughout the
company’s U.S. operations.

Crawford & Company was initially cautious
about embracing a new solution to improve AR,
collections, and employee results. After comparing
several software solutions, the company chose to
partner with Akritiv because of their innovative
approach to delivering an end-to-end Order to
Cash (OTC) platform. A demonstration of Akritiv’s
platform revealed an intuitive interface that
provided transparency into disputes, transactions,
and collector activities.
Crawford & Company took a two-phase approach
to deployment:
The company collaborated with Akritiv to
leverage Crawford & Company’s institutional
knowledge of AR through a “champion” they
had hired specifically to move the AR operation
forward. Akritiv was initially deployed in a single
business unit, which was self-contained enough
in its operations for an easily controlled test.
Within seven months, the system had produced
an AR and DSO improvement so significant that
the company decided to move up the scheduled
rollout of Akritiv to the rest of the U.S. operation
by six months.
3. Akritiv was then implemented across all U.S.
service centers, providing a standardized
workflow and single-source data to the
entire AR team. Within four months, Akritiv
was fully deployed, initiating further DSO
reduction across U.S. operations.
Akritiv’s reporting capabilities, which
provide user-configurable reports that can
be easily customized to accommodate their
own clients’ formatting and information
requirements, are especially useful. Crawford
& Company can now track the status of all AR
activities and user efforts, view unbilled AR,
and resolve disputes much faster. Akritiv’s
daily task lists help to focus collection efforts.
Managers can see exactly what each team
member is doing and which accounts need
attention. Using Akritiv, Crawford & Company
shifted from a strategy of collections
measured by the past-due dollar amount
to measuring by DSO and determining root
causes for payment delays.
Akritiv’s ability to seamlessly integrate with
Crawford & Company’s legacy systems and
automatically pull data into a single, global
information source accelerated reporting
to the point that the Credit and Collections
department is now a “go to” source of fast
information for other business divisions. The
best practices developed by users of Akritiv
for AR and collections in the U.S. are now
being shared across the global enterprise.
“Before, my collectors felt like they
were working on separate islands,” says
Rosenblum. “Now they feel like they’re part
of a village. We are very pleased with how
Akritiv has driven both productivity and
revenue while giving our people a tool they
really like to use.”
